The wells were drilled over bitter protests from residents of the swank Lincoln Terrace neighborhood neighbor-hood nearby. Drilling oil wells is about the messiest job ever, they contended, besides representing a fire hazard. They quoted a city zoning zon-ing ordinance to show Marland couldn't do it. The governor said he'd like to see someone stop him. |
